Saudi Arabian crown prince to visit China
Saudi Arabia’s Crown Prince Mohammed bin Salman will visit China and co-chair the third meeting of the China-Saudi Arabia high-level joint committee from Feb 21 to 22, Foreign Ministry spokesman Geng Shuang said on Friday. The Saudi crown prince will meet with President Xi Jinping and co-chair the meeting with Vice-Premier Han Zheng, Geng said, adding the two sides are expected to sign a number of agreements on bilateral cooperation. He said China hopes the visit will further enhance the ChinaSaudi Arabia comprehensive strategic partnership, reinforce synergies between respective development strategies, and deepen bilateral cooperation in various areas within the framework of the Belt and Road Initiative.
